begin process at 2012 02 15 22:41:22
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Visual Basic 6

 > 

Divers

 > 

General

 > 

Etrange !!!!


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Etrange !!!!

mercredi 30 juillet 2008 à 23:33:02 | Etrange !!!!

erefdatacomputing

Bonjour à toutes et à tous !!

Voilà mon soucis ... sous VB6, quand je veux quitter la seule et unique Form présente dans mon Projet, elle disparait de l'écran, mais à priori, elle n'est pas "déchargée", car .... voir l'image ....



ma question est :  Pourquoi ?

Merçi ....


Je comprends vite mais il faut m'expliquer longtemps et tout en détails !!!
jeudi 31 juillet 2008 à 03:53:36 | Re : Etrange !!!!

PCPT

Administrateur CodeS-SourceS
salut,

et c'est parti pour une question à l'aveuglette.....

y'a t'il un calcul en fin?
un timer qui tourne?
as-tu déchargé tous tes objets?

quitter comment, un bouton? n'aurais-tu pas mis ME.HIDE au click?
HIDE = cacher
UNLOAD ME est la bonne syntaxe

++

Prenez un instant pour répondre à ce sondage svp  
jeudi 31 juillet 2008 à 08:26:06 | Re : Etrange !!!!

erefdatacomputing

Réponse acceptée !
Bonjour ...

"Et c'est reparti pour une réponse qui n'en est pas une !! "   

"Merci pour cette aide précieuse !!  .... Désolé de vous faire perdre votre temps cher ami !!  "


1°) Il n'y a plus rien sur cette Form, et le seul et unique code présent se trouve dans le screenshot que j'ai envoyé avec mon post,  ....  sinon j'aurai mis le code en entier !!
Et quand j'ai vu que ça ne réglait pas le Pb, je l'ai même viré, ainsi que le module de fonctions qui définissait "EnTeteDeForm" .... C'est comme si on ouvrait un nouveau projet vierge (1 Form vide) !! ...
C'est pour cette raison ça que je me suis permis de poser cette question sur ce Forum !!  

2°)  "Quitter"  le petit bouton carré  "croix blanche sur fond rouge" en haut à droite de la Form dans la barre bleue ???  Le "controlbox" quoi !!     Tu connais ?? 

L'ironie (qui est une sorte d'insulte) devrait être bannie des Forums car elle est contreproductive et non-pédagogique !!   N'est ce pas ?

Bon allez !!  Je vous laisse .... j'ai un Pb à résoudre !!  .....

PS : Je considère ce Post  "Fermé" .... je vais essayer de me débrouiller !!   .... Comme on dit : " Il vaut mieux être seul que mal accompagné !! "  .... merci quand même !!

jeudi 31 juillet 2008 à 09:28:10 | Re : Etrange !!!!

jmfmarques

Membre Club
Bonjour,  erefdatacomputing,

ironie, dis-tu ?
1) tu es seul à voir ton "image" (visible depuis ta seule machine, si tu ne la "déposes" pas sur un lien accessible... expliqué mille et unefois !)
2) habitue-toi à poser des questions précises et complètes (la tienne ne pouvait qu'apporter la réponse que t'a faite PCPT et j'aurais fait exactement la même)
3) intéresse-toi à ton aide en ligne (sur TA machine), à l'évènement QueryUnload et à ses deux arguments Cancel et UnloadMode... Il n'est jamais trop tard pour bien commencer ...
jeudi 31 juillet 2008 à 09:47:19 | Re : Etrange !!!!

jmfmarques

Membre Club
Re,

1) et ne viens pas nous dire que tu es un débutant, ni sur ce forum où tu es inscrit depuis plus de deux ans, ni en VB6, dont tu te sers également depuis plus de deux ans...
2) et ne viens pas non plus nous dire qu'inviter à se "pencher" un peu sur son aide en ligne n'est pas une réponse, hein ...
Voilà ta toute première participation ici (elle date du 8 mars 2006):
http://www.vbfrance.com/infomsg_IMPRIMER-SUR-IMPRIMANT-CHOISIE-DANS-LISTE_681521.aspx
et en voici le texte :
Citation
"Je comprend vite mais il faut m'expliquer longtemp et tout en détail !!!

Je pense que tu prog en VB5 ou VB6 !!!
si c'est le cas, penche toi dans l'aide de VB, à la rubrique "Printer".
c'est assez bien détaillé et avec des exemples .....
salut !"

Applique donc ta propre recommandation, ami ...


jeudi 31 juillet 2008 à 16:47:40 | Re : Etrange !!!!

Exploreur

Membre Club
Salut à tous ,

Je rajouterais cela qui pourrait mieux faire évoluer ton code vers quelque chose de "bien" : 

 '-*    By PCPT

  '-*   Détruit toutes les forms si ouvertent et classe
         Dim oFrm As Object
         For Each oFrm In Forms
               Unload oFrm
         Next oFrm

  '-*    Détruit l'objet
          Set oFrm = Nothing


Mais du même avis que PCPT, tu dois sûrment avoir quelque chose qui déconne dans ta fin de programme ^^

A+
Exploreur

 Linux a un noyau, Windows un pépin

jeudi 31 juillet 2008 à 19:44:41 | Re : Etrange !!!!

erefdatacomputing

Salut à Tous !!

Pour   jfmmarques: 

1°) En ce qui concerne l'image ... mea culpa !!   c'est la première fois que je m'en sers ... et certainement la dernière !! 
Ce n'est pas grave, car dessus il y a tout  le code, de toute la form, (qui est au passage la seule et unique du Projet) , c'est à dire:

Private Sub Form_Load()
Me.Caption = EnTeteDeForm
End Sub

2°) Où ai-je dis que j'étais "Débutant" ?   ... à moins que tu penses que je voudrais utiliser cette excuse pour me cacher derrière ?

3°) Je n'ai jamais dit "qu'inviter à se "pencher" un peu sur son aide en ligne n'est pas une réponse !!"  .... par contre j'ai dis "qu'inviter à se pencher sur les topics de ce "Forum"  n'était pas une réponse !!"
Ce qui se trouve être  2 choses différentes !! 
(L'une est organisée, triée avec les liens croisés qui vont bien , ... L'autre est plus un empilage qu'on fouille à l'aide d'un moteur de recherche d'expressions et/ou de mots.)
 
Généralement et je répète "généralement" ... quand on pose une question sur le forum, c'est qu'on a épuisé toutes ces solutions  !!
Mais il est vrai que certain ne prennent pas la peine de le faire !!!

4°)"Je comprends vite mais il faut m'expliquer longtemps et tout en détails !!!"  c'est ma signature certe, ...
mais dans le sens où   "Quand on m'explique comment résoudre mon Pb !!"  et non pas   "Si tu veux que je t'aide il faut que ..."


Pour Explorer:

=> Merçi de ta réponse ... ça c'est pédagogique et constructif  ....

J'ai résolu le Pb .... faute d'idée, j'ai supprimé la Form, et je l'ai recréé !!  ... ça devait être un petit bug de VB6 ... car je ne vois pas pourquoi 1 projet + 1 seule Form + 1 seul événement (Form_Load), avec ces 3 lignes de codes pouvaient faire cela ?


PS: J'avais dit que je ne regarderai plus ce post, mais comme j'ai l'alerte mail d'activé, j'avais toutes les réponses qui arrivaient,  ...  alors comme je suis curieux  .... !!



Je comprends vite mais il faut m'expliquer longtemps et tout en détails !!!



Cette discussion est classée dans : etrange


Répondre à ce message

Sujets en rapport avec ce message

Un probleme etrange [ par eltaris ] Mon but est d'imprimer un bordereau de prix.Donc, a chaque ligne, j'imprime le N° de produit,le nom du produit, son unité et son prix.Pour cela, je po Un etrange probleme ! HELP ! [ par lechti62 ] bonjour, alors là j'y comprend rien, j'utilise une routine pour envoyer unfichier sur un FTP qui marche tres bien. La voiciWith Inet1.AccessType = icU Comportement etrange de VB, j'avance ! [ par lechti62 ] j'ai compris ce qui se passe, c'est la FORM1 qui est cause, et cela avant meme que les instructions dans FORM_LOAD et FORM_ACTIVATE soient appelées. J Comportement etrange de VB, j'avance ! [ par lechti62 ] j'ai compris ce qui se passe, c'est la FORM1 qui est cause, et cela avant meme que les instructions dans FORM_LOAD et FORM_ACTIVATE soient appelées. J Etrange.... copymemory [ par BozzoDodo ] Bonjour! Voila mon code:Public Property Get Properties() As String() ReDim Properties(1 To DefsCount) CopyMemory Properties(1), mProperty(1), De Etrange phénoméne [ par marsouin ] Bonjour à tousJ'ai fait un programme basé sur des calculs avec l'emploi d'un menu contenant Ouvrir (un format *.txt avec line input #1)  / Enregistrer Etrange petit probleme [ par chtiroms ] Bonjour,Voila, je suis entrain de dévelloper un petit code pour mon service. Dans un soucis perfectionniste (;-)) j ai voulu distribuer une version "b Etrange [ par molp ] Bonjour, Je suis entrain de repasser des programmes VB4 en VB6 et les programmes sont connectés à une base de données SQL. Les programmes utilisent de GetKeyboardState, un peut etrange... [ par MiharbiDoNo ] bonjour, j'ai lus sous msdn que GetKeyboardState me donne l'etat de tous les touches (pressé ou nn), alors jvoulais essayé... [code=vb]Private Sub Etrange probleme Fileopen input avec une virgule [ par Genildf ] Bonjour j'ai un souci avec la commande input dans fileopen Voici mon code [code=vb] FileOpen(1, TextBox1.Text, OpenMode.Input) While

Livres en rapport



Nos sponsors


Sondage...

Comparez les prix

CalendriCode

Février 2012
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
272829    

Consulter la suite du CalendriCode

Photothèque

 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,061 sec (3)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ales